Heath and Deborah Campbell, of Hunderton, NJ! These idiots named their son, "Adolf Hitler Campbell" and were shocked - SHOCKED!!! - that the local ShopRite store refused to decorate a birthday cake with their son's name spelled out.

Karen Meleta, a ShopRite spokeswoman, said the store denied similar requests from the Campbells the last two years, including a request for a swastika.

"We reserve the right not to print anything on the cake that we deem to be inappropriate," Meleta said. "We considered this inappropriate."


The "Parents of the Year" managed to get their cake decorated at a (wait for it) Wal-Mart.

The father said that he named his kid after Adolf Hitler because he liked the name and "no one else in the world would have that name." REALLY? Hey genius-boy, maybe there's a REASON for that???

The Campbells' two other children are named JoyceLynn Aryan Nation Campbell, who turns 2 in a few months, and Honszlynn Hinler Jeannie Campbell, who will be 1 in April.

Now two races are undecided - here in Georgia, we have a runoff coming on December 2nd between Saxby Chambliss, the Republitard Incumbent, and Jim Martin, the Democrat. This one will be determined by which side gets the most people to the polls. Don't forget that you can do advance voting for this, too, but I doubt we'll see a crush at the polls on 12/2. Flipping this seat would bring the Dems to 59 seats - one short of the 60 needed to avoid Filibusters from the right.

Which brings us to the potential number 60. Al Franken of Minnesota. That race is now in a recount, as Al is down by ~200 votes to Norm Coleman. I have no idea how this will turn out, as there will be that nebulous "intent" of the voter issue like we had in 2000 in Florida. In Minnesota, there are no dangling chads, but the scrutiny will be on the optical scanner forms. Just like those tests we took with a number two pencil back in the day - the little bubbles need to be filled in "just right" to get scanned properly. In the recount, it will be done by humans, so a partially filled bubble would be counted. Does that favor the left or the right? I have no clue.
